1. Put Park City geography in the right measurement frame
Park City is recorded as a municipality in Utah. The 2020–2024 ACS five-year population estimate for Park City city is 8,362, with a margin of error of 27. The city’s recorded county relationships are Summit County and Wasatch County. Those facts describe the place; they do not establish legal demand, search volume, competition, lead volume or revenue. Attribution therefore should not treat population as a forecast. It should help you observe the geography attached to actual inquiries and matters, using the locations and service areas your firm already handles.
